One-Egg Honey Cake

  • 3/4 cup honey

  • 1/4 cup melted butter
  • 1 egg
  • 1/2 cup buttermilk
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up whole wheat flour (sifted)
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da

In a large bowl beat together the honey, butter, egg, buttermilk and vanilla.  Mix until emulsified and smooth.  Add the salt, flour and baking soda.  Beat well.  Turn the batter into a well oiled 9-inch round pan.  Bake at 350° for 25 minutes.  Remove from oven and cool before serving.  This may be frosted if desired.  It is the equivalent of a Plain Yellow Cake.  This recipe is easily doubled for a layer cake, or if you want enough batter to bake it in a 9 by 13-inch pan. 

Makes 12 servings.

Per Serving (excluding unknown items): 144 Calories; 5g Fat (26.9% calories from fat); 2g Protein; 25g Carbohydrate; 1g Dietary Fiber; 28mg Cholesterol; 154mg Sodium.  Exchanges: 1/2 Grain(Starch); 0 Lean Meat; 0 Non-Fat Milk; 1 Fat; 1 Other Carbohydrates.
